    What is Lenovo Financing?

    So, Lenovo financing is basically a set of financial services and programs offered by Lenovo or through its partners, designed to help you acquire Lenovo products without having to pay the full price upfront. Think of it as a way to spread out the cost over time. It can be a lifesaver when you need new tech but don't want to drain your bank account immediately. Lenovo offers several financing options, including leases, installment plans, and lines of credit. Each option has its own set of terms, interest rates, and eligibility requirements. For those of you who run a business, Lenovo also offers special financing plans that can be tailored to meet your unique needs. This is something you should consider, especially when you are looking to scale your business. These plans often provide flexible payment terms and may even include options like deferred payments, which can really help with cash flow. Now, the specifics of each plan can vary depending on your location, creditworthiness, and the products you're purchasing. So, you'll need to do your homework and find the financing that aligns perfectly with your individual circumstances and requirements. It’s also worth noting that Lenovo often partners with third-party financial institutions to provide these services. These partnerships expand the range of financing options available and can sometimes lead to more competitive rates and terms.     How to Apply for Lenovo Financing

    Applying for Lenovo financing is usually a pretty straightforward process, but let's go through the key steps. First things first, you'll need to identify the Lenovo product you want to finance. Then, you should visit the Lenovo website and look for the financing options available. You might find a dedicated financing section or options listed during the checkout process. Some of the most popular options can be found easily. You'll likely need to fill out an application form. This form will ask for information such as your contact details, financial background, and the amount of financing you're seeking. Be prepared to provide accurate and up-to-date information. Lenovo, or its financing partners, will then conduct a credit check to assess your creditworthiness. This is a common practice to ensure you're able to repay the loan. If you are a business, this step is particularly important, as creditworthiness can open doors to more beneficial financing. After the credit check, you'll typically receive a financing offer, which outlines the terms of the loan, including interest rates, repayment schedules, and any associated fees. Make sure you read through the offer carefully and understand all the terms before accepting. If you're happy with the terms, you'll need to accept the offer, and the funds will be used to purchase your Lenovo product. It's often a seamless integration with your purchase. Remember, the application process can differ slightly depending on the specific financing program and the financial institution involved.     Understanding Interest Rates and Terms

    Okay, let's talk about interest rates and terms when it comes to Lenovo financing. Understanding these two components is crucial for making informed financial decisions. The interest rate is the cost of borrowing money, expressed as a percentage of the loan amount. A lower interest rate means you'll pay less in interest over the life of the loan. It's a crucial factor to consider. Lenovo financing offers can come with different types of interest rates, including fixed and variable rates. A fixed rate remains the same throughout the loan term, providing predictability in your payments. A variable rate can fluctuate based on market conditions, potentially leading to both savings and higher costs. The loan term refers to the length of time you have to repay the loan. Longer loan terms often mean lower monthly payments but can result in paying more in interest overall. Shorter loan terms mean higher monthly payments but generally result in less interest paid. Consider this! Carefully assess your budget and financial goals to determine which loan term best suits your needs. Also, look for additional fees, such as origination fees, late payment fees, or prepayment penalties. These fees can add to the overall cost of the financing. Make sure you understand all associated costs. Pay close attention to the details of the financing agreement. Make sure to choose the options that align best with your budget.     Potential Drawbacks to Consider

    While Lenovo financing has many benefits, there are also potential drawbacks that you should be aware of before making a decision. One of the main downsides is the interest you'll pay on the loan. This means that you'll end up paying more than the original price of the product over time. Compare the total cost. If you don't keep up with your payments, you might encounter late payment fees. This can significantly increase the total cost of your purchase. Late payments can also have a negative impact on your credit score. If you're considering a lease, you won't own the equipment at the end of the term. You might need to return it or renew the lease. In contrast to purchasing outright, financing might mean you're locked into a specific product or configuration for the duration of the financing term.     Alternatives to Lenovo Financing

    If Lenovo financing isn't the perfect fit, there are other options to consider. One alternative is to pay for the products outright. This saves you from paying interest and fees. This would also mean that you have immediate ownership. Another option is to use a credit card. Credit cards offer flexibility and rewards, but interest rates can be high. This is one you need to watch. If you're a business, you might consider a business loan from a bank or credit union. Business loans can offer more favorable terms, but they often require more stringent eligibility criteria. Leasing is another option, particularly for businesses that want to avoid obsolescence. Leasing allows you to use the equipment without owning it. You can explore financing through other retailers. Retailers that sell Lenovo products, like Best Buy, often offer their own financing options. Check out all options! Another option is to look into third-party financing companies. Many companies specialize in providing financing for technology purchases. Make sure to assess all the pros and cons.
